    I used TakeFive Software's SNiFF+ (TakeFive has been bought by WindRiver) for navigating C code. The software was fenomenal and very easy to use. Right-clicking any function/variable name gives you option to see where it is defined and all the places it is used. So it was very easy to jump from file to file. SNiFF+ also creates diagrams showing calls and such. I remember the package being costly, but definitely worth if you have a lot strange code to read.
